site stats

Blockly custom code generator

WebJan 10, 2024 · You'll want each of these files to include the C++ generators for each block contained in your reference file. So, for example, generators/javascript/text.js provides Blockly.JavaScript ['text'],... WebOct 13, 2024 · Blockly applications often generate JavaScript as their output language, generally to run within a web page (possibly the same, or a embedded WebView). Like any generator, the first step is to...

ngx-blockly examples - CodeSandbox

WebAdd a block generator. When Blockly generates JavaScript code for blocks in a workspace, it translates each block into code. By default, it knows how to translate all … WebMay 6, 2024 · 1 Answer Sorted by: 0 Make sure the div where Blockly is injected has a specified height. You need to do this because the div itself doesn't have any. This might be the cause of your issue if you say you can see Blockly in the console but not in the page. Share Improve this answer Follow answered Oct 5, 2024 at 7:57 janhink 4,924 3 29 37 crandall city council https://familie-ramm.org

Add Custom Blocks Blockly Google Developers

WebFeb 24, 2024 · Note1: This doesn't actually force the user to use the parameter, it just makes it exist. Note2: The procedure blocks also already have a defined generator, so if you want to change what code the procedure blocks generate you're … WebBlockly开发工具是一个基于Web的开发工具,可自动完成Blockly配置过程的各个部分,包括创建自定义块,构建工具箱和配置Web Blockly工作区。 使用该工具的Blockly开发者进程包括三个部分: 1、使用块工厂和块导出器创建自定义块。 WebMar 17, 2024 · Every change on the workspace triggers an event. These events fully describe the before and after state of each change. Listening to Events. Workspaces have addChangeListener and removeChangeListener methods that can be used to listen to the event stream. One example is the real-time generation of code.Another example is the … crandall company sells flags with team logos

Creating a custom block and writing the code to generate the Javascript ...

Category:Tips for creating a block language with blockly - ResearchGate

Tags:Blockly custom code generator

Blockly custom code generator

Add Custom Blocks Blockly Google Developers

http://blocklycodelabs.dev/codelabs/custom-toolbox/index.html?index=..%2F..index WebFeb 1, 2024 · Blockly Custom Blocks. 前回(Blockly Python Code Generator(2))に続き、今回は具体的にカスタマイズブロックを作っていきます。 googleのガイドを参照して作成します。 Custom Blocks. 目標. Pythonを使い、SeleniumでEdge起動し任意のURLを開くまでを作ります。

Blockly custom code generator

Did you know?

WebMar 29, 2024 · override existing code generator. #39. Closed. fjaen opened this issue on Mar 29, 2024 · 4 comments. WebA custom language generator is simply an instance of Blockly.Generator. Create a new file src/generators/json.js. In it, import Blockly, call the Blockly.Generator constructor, passing in your generator's name, and store the result. import * as Blockly from 'blockly'; export const jsonGenerator = new Blockly.Generator('JSON'); Generate code

WebFeb 3, 2024 · Blockly has two ways of defining blocks: JSON objects and JavaScript functions. The JSON format is designed to simplify the localization process when developing for languages with different word...

WebMar 24, 2024 · Adding custom options Each menu option in the registry has several properties: callback: A function called when the menu option is clicked. scopeType: One of... Webstarter-code/: The starter code that you'll build upon in this codelab. complete-code/: The code after completing the codelab, in case you get lost or want to compare to your version. Each folder contains: index.js - The codelab's logic. To start, it just injects a simple workspace. index.html - A web page containing a simple blockly workspace.

WebFeb 23, 2024 · To more directly answer your question, the Blocks you drop on the workspace have code behind them that is used by the Generators (JavaScrip, PHP...) to …

WebA custom language generator is simply an instance of Blockly.Generator. Create a new file src/generators/json.js. In it, import Blockly, call the Blockly.Generator constructor, … crandall creek golf clubWebDec 13, 2024 · The following code sample creates a custom field named GenericField: class GenericField extends Blockly.Field { constructor(value, validator) { super(value, validator); this.SERIALIZABLE =... crandall countyWebOct 1, 2024 · Blockly is an open source library that allow users to customize interlocking blocks of coding concepts and automatically generate programming language of your choice. It is designed to be... diy reclaimed wood picture frameWebOct 13, 2024 · If your application supports a language other than one provided by Blockly, you'll need to create a generator for that language, and then create block-code … crandall creek kennelWebNGX-Blockly Basic Example. roroettg. NGX-Blockly Custom Block. roroettg. NGX-Blockly Custom Block + Categories (forked) sujeetk3099. NGX-Blockly Code Generation. roroettg. NGX-Blockly Custom Block + Category. crandall dubow \\u0026 harnerWebLearn more about ngx-blockly: package health score, popularity, security, maintenance, versions and more. ... Looks like ngx-blockly is missing a Code of Conduct. Embed Package Health Score Badge. package health package health 62/100 62/100. Copy Markdown ... Toolbox Generator. crandall dubow \u0026 harnerWebA custom language generator is simply an instance of Blockly.Generator. Create a new file src/generators/json.js. In it, import Blockly, call the Blockly.Generatorconstructor, … crandall county dvd